The Importance Of Foundation Programmes In Higher Education

In the world of higher education, foundation programmes play a crucial role in preparing students for success in their academic pursuits. These programmes are designed to provide a strong academic foundation for students who may need additional support before entering their desired degree programmes. Whether students need to improve their English language skills, enhance their subject knowledge, or simply adjust to the academic rigor of university-level studies, foundation programmes offer the necessary resources and support to help them succeed.

foundation programmes are typically offered by universities and colleges around the world, and they can vary in length and structure depending on the institution and the needs of the students. Some foundation programmes are designed to last just a few months, while others may span an entire academic year. Regardless of the duration, the primary goal of these programmes is to equip students with the skills and knowledge they need to thrive in their chosen field of study.

One of the key benefits of foundation programmes is that they provide students with a smooth transition from secondary school to higher education. For many students, the jump from high school to university can be daunting, especially if they are entering a new and unfamiliar academic environment. foundation programmes help to bridge this gap by introducing students to the expectations and challenges of university-level studies in a supportive and structured setting.
